Odesa region is among the leaders in the number of internship vacancies

(Photo: MINISTRY OF HEALTH)

Odesa Oblast is in third place in terms of the number of vacancies transferred from the Unified Web Portal of Healthcare Vacancies to the Electronic System of Rating Placement for Internships (ESRP)

According to the Ministry of Health, there are 417 vacancies in Odesa region.

Kyiv ranks first with 590 vacancies, followed by Dnipropetrovska oblast with 519 vacancies. Kharkiv region with 404 vacancies is in fourth place, and Lviv region with 322 vacancies is in fifth place.

There are also many vacancies registered in the following regions:

In total, more than 5.6 thousand vacancies were transferred to the electronic system of rating distribution to internships (ESRD). These are job offers from healthcare facilities of all forms of ownership, so interns will undergo practical training in their chosen specialty in positions required by the medical system.

Most vacancies are in the following medical specialties: therapy - 717, general practice - family medicine - 703; anesthesiology - 556; surgery - 516; neuropathology - 441; pediatrics - 376; emergency medicine - 335; psychiatry - 268; orthopedics and traumatology - 245; physical and rehabilitation medicine - 184, etc. The full list will be available in the ESRR.

The electronic system of rating distribution to internships has been launched this year. It was created in cooperation with the Ministry of Digital Transformation of Ukraine on the Diia.Engine Platform with the support of the Swiss-Ukrainian EGAP Program implemented by the Eastern Europe Foundation.
